New Balance

English immigrant William J. Riley founded the New Balance Arch Support Company in Boston, Massachusetts, in 1906. Riley developed insoles that supported the human foot at three points, relieving pressure while simultaneously providing better footing. Simply put, they were intended to provide a "NEW BALANCE." New Balance has been manufacturing custom-fit shoes for sports such as boxing, tennis, baseball, and running since 1941. New Balance achieved a milestone in the history of running in 1960 with the Trackster, the first running shoe with a ridged sole.

Cult brand with the N

New Balance establishes itself in the market, despite its marketing being based entirely on word of mouth. Long-distance runner Tom Flemming competes in the new New Balance M320 and wins the 1975 New York Marathon, prompting Runners World magazine to crown it the best running shoe in the world. Word of New Balance's success and quality quickly spread, laying the foundation for the global marketing of the sneakers with the "N" logo. By the end of the 1980s, New Balance had long since become a cult brand, not only among athletes but also among countless casual wearers.
